Output 58ab30123b289ba4a9bb2ec1258c1d5099a266b905d51e0515d9a4a4cdbbe436:1

value
41356375306
script pubkey
OP_0 OP_PUSHBYTES_20 d952f827978df0a9afa734ba40e1e4929c28bad6
address
ltc1qm9f0sfuh3hc2nta8xjaypc0yj2wz3wkklprdyn
transaction
58ab30123b289ba4a9bb2ec1258c1d5099a266b905d51e0515d9a4a4cdbbe436
spent
true